System of Action
Checking out the device of action behind cold laser treatment reveals how this therapy modality connects with the body to promote recovery. When the cold laser is applied to the skin, it penetrates the layers and is taken in by light-sensitive molecules within the cell. This absorption triggers a collection of biological responses that cause boosted cellular energy manufacturing. Therefore, the cells have more power to fix and restore, accelerating the healing procedure.
The laser light also assists to reduce swelling by reducing swelling and boosting blood circulation in the targeted location. By promoting the release of endorphins, which are the body's all-natural painkillers, cold laser therapy can successfully relieve discomfort and discomfort. Furthermore, it improves tissue oxygenation and nutrient distribution, essential for optimum healing.
In addition to these benefits, cold laser therapy has actually been found to promote the manufacturing of collagen, a healthy protein necessary for tissue repair and regeneration. This boost in collagen production can enhance the overall strength and adaptability of the tissues, better supporting the recovery procedure.
Mobile Effects
The cellular effects of cold laser treatment show up through increased power production and improved mobile repair service systems. When the cold laser light penetrates the skin and reaches the targeted cells, it promotes the mitochondria, the powerhouse of the cell, to create more adenosine triphosphate (ATP).
This boost in ATP provides cells with the energy they require to execute numerous functions, such as repairing damage and decreasing swelling.
Furthermore, cold laser therapy causes a waterfall of biochemical responses within the cells that promote recovery and regrowth. Scientific Efficiency
Cold laser therapy has shown its professional effectiveness in various medical applications, showcasing its performance in advertising recovery and minimizing recovery times. This non-invasive treatment has been located advantageous in accelerating cells repair, decreasing swelling, and alleviating discomfort. Study has actually revealed that cold laser treatment can boost the recovery process by promoting the production of adenosine triphosphate (ATP) in cells, which is important for cellular function and regeneration.
